khushmeeet/potter-nlp
Data Analysis of harry potter text
This tool helps you quickly understand the foundational linguistic characteristics of the Harry Potter book series. By analyzing the raw text, it generates visualizations such as bar charts comparing sentence counts, word counts, and average sentence lengths across books, along with word clouds for individual books. It's ideal for literary enthusiasts, educators, or researchers interested in basic textual statistics of the series.
No commits in the last 6 months.
Use this if you want to quickly get a high-level overview of the textual structure and key terms in the Harry Potter books through simple charts and word clouds.
Not ideal if you're looking for deep literary analysis, sentiment analysis, character network graphs, or complex thematic insights beyond basic word and sentence counts.
Stars
23
Forks
9
Language
Jupyter Notebook
License
MIT
Category
Last pushed
Jul 17, 2017
Commits (30d)
0
Get this data via API
curl "https://pt-edge.onrender.com/api/v1/quality/nlp/khushmeeet/potter-nlp"
Open to everyone — 100 requests/day, no key needed. Get a free key for 1,000/day.
Higher-rated alternatives
quanteda/quanteda
An R package for the Quantitative Analysis of Textual Data
juliasilge/tidytext
Text mining using tidy tools :sparkles::page_facing_up::sparkles:
massimoaria/tall
Text Analysis for aLL
keyATM/keyATM
An R package for Keyword Assisted Topic Models
gagolews/stringi
Fast and Portable Character String Processing in R (with the Unicode ICU)